Job Summary

Enterprise Information Services is at the forefront of managing Aerospace's classified and unclassified IT environment. As an Enterprise Systems Administrator (Systems Administration Specialist II/III),, you will play a critical role in managing and optimizing our corporate server infrastructure, which underpins some of our most vital business services. In this pivotal position within the Computational Services Department, you will be responsible for the development and maintenance of advanced server and storage infrastructures that drive our mission-critical operations.

What You'll Be Doing

  • Deploy, sustain, and fine-tune both Microsoft Windows and Linux servers in a large-scale enterprise environment, ensuring optimal performance and reliability.

  • Implement and support industry best practices for critical enterprise infrastructure systems, contributing to robust and scalable solutions.

  • Act as a liaison with internal and external customers to drive continuous service improvement, ensuring alignment with business needs.

  • Monitor and enhance the overall health, performance, and capacity of high-priority infrastructure services, ensuring seamless operations.

  • Develop and sustain automation processes to improve service operability and reduce Mean Time to Repair, driving continuous process enhancements.

  • Harden, scan, and remediate infrastructure to ensure compliance with NIST security best practices-applying DISA STIGs where necessary-to maintain a secure operating environment.

  • Provide tier 1 and 2 troubleshooting and support for enterprise Windows and Linux servers, solving complex issues with a proactive, solutions-driven approach.

What You Need to be Successful

Minimum Requirements for Systems Administration Specialist II include:

  • A High School diploma, GED, or equivalent credentials are required.

  • A minimum of (2) years applicable experience in applicable technologies.

  • Demonstrated proficiency in configuring and managing MS Windows and/or Linux server environments to drive robust performance in complex IT settings.

  • Practical experience with security patching tools such as MS SCCM/MECM, Ivanti, or IBM BigFix, ensuring timely deployment and maintenance of security updates across enterprise systems.

  • Solid understanding of server virtualization technologies, including platforms like VMware or Hyper-V, to optimize resource utilization, scalability, and system resilience.

  • Familiarity with enterprise-class hardware, including rack-mounted and blade server chassis, to support high-availability environments and reliable infrastructure deployments.

  • Possession of a current Security+ or CISSP certification (or equivalent), affirming a strong commitment to meeting rigorous security standards essential for operating within classified environments

  • This position requires a current and active TS/SCI with CI polygraph security clearance, which is issued by the U.S. government. U.S. citizenship isrequiredto obtain a security clearance.

In addition to the above, the minimum requirements for the Systems Administration Specialist III include:

  • A minimum of (3) years of hands-on experience in relevant technologies, demonstrating a solid grounding in enterprise systems and data center operations is required.

  • Technical Certification or Skills (one or more required):

    • Certification: Possess a recognized certification such as Red Hat Certified System Administrator, validating your expertise in Linux-based environments.

    • Microsoft Expertise: Hold an MCSA certification for Windows Server 2016 or Windows Server 2019, demonstrating a strong foundation in Microsoft server administration.

    • Scripting Proficiency: Exhibit proven skills in scripting languages such as MS PowerShell, VMware PowerCLI, Bash, or other shell scripting languages, highlighting your ability to automate processes and improve operational efficiency.

    • High Availability & Disaster Recovery: Demonstrate comprehensive knowledge of high availability cluster servers, including maintenance, security, disaster recovery, performance analysis, and tuning, ensuring resilient and efficient system operations.

    • Cisco UCS Acquaintance: Familiarity with Cisco UCS to effectively manage and support scalable data center infrastructures.
